linux查看数据库空间命令
-
在Linux中,可以通过以下命令查看数据库空间:
1. 查看磁盘空间:使用df命令可以查看当前系统的磁盘空间情况。可以使用以下命令来查看整个系统的磁盘空间:
“`
df -h
“`
该命令将以可读性较好的方式显示磁盘空间信息,包括已使用空间、可用空间、文件系统类型等。2. 查看数据库文件所在位置:使用ps命令可以查看数据库进程运行的位置。例如,如果你要查看MySQL数据库的空间使用情况,可以使用以下命令:
“`
ps -ef | grep mysql
“`
该命令将显示MySQL进程的相关信息,包括启动命令和数据库文件所在位置。3. 查看数据库文件大小:使用du命令可以查看文件或目录的大小。例如,如果你要查看MySQL数据库文件的大小,可以使用以下命令:
“`
du -sh /var/lib/mysql
“`
该命令将以人类可读的方式显示数据库文件的大小。4. 查看数据库使用情况:对于具体的数据库管理系统,例如MySQL、PostgreSQL等,可以使用相应的命令或工具来查看数据库的空间使用情况。
– MySQL:可以使用以下命令登录到MySQL数据库并查看数据库使用情况:
“`
mysql -u username -p
SHOW DATABASES;
“`
该命令将显示所有数据库的列表,然后可以使用以下命令查看特定数据库的大小:
“`
USE database_name;
SELECT table_schema “Database Name”, SUM(data_length + index_length) / 1024 / 1024 “Size (MB)” FROM information_schema.TABLES GROUP BY table_schema;
“`– PostgreSQL:可以使用以下命令登录到PostgreSQL数据库并查看数据库使用情况:
“`
sudo -u postgres psql -c “\l”
“`
该命令将显示所有数据库的列表,然后可以使用以下命令查看特定数据库的大小:
“`
SELECT pg_size_pretty(pg_total_relation_size(‘table_name’));
“`
将`table_name`替换为实际的表名。以上就是在Linux中查看数据库空间的几个常用命令。希望对你有帮助!
2年前 -
在Linux下,可以使用以下命令来查看数据库的空间使用情况:
1. `du`命令:可以用来查看目录(包括数据库目录)的磁盘使用情况。可以通过添加不同的参数来控制输出的详细程度。
例如,要查看当前目录下所有文件和子目录的磁盘使用情况,可以使用以下命令:
“`
du -sh *
“`
参数解释:
– `-s`:以总和的形式显示每个命令行参数的大小。
– `-h`:以人类可读的格式显示输出结果。如果要查看指定目录下的数据库空间使用情况,只需将路径替换为数据库目录的路径即可。
2. `df`命令:可以查看文件系统的磁盘使用情况,包括数据库所在的文件系统。可以通过添加不同的参数来控制输出的详细程度。
例如,要查看所有文件系统的磁盘使用情况,可以使用以下命令:
“`
df -h
“`
参数解释:
– `-h`:以人类可读的格式显示输出结果。如果要查看指定文件系统的空间使用情况,只需将文件系统路径作为参数传递给`df`命令。
3. 数据库管理工具命令:具体的数据库管理工具(如MySQL、PostgreSQL等)通常提供了特定的命令来查看数据库空间使用情况。
例如,在MySQL中,可以使用以下命令来查看数据库的大小:
“`
SELECT table_schema AS “Database”, ROUND(SUM(data_length + index_length) / 1024 / 1024, 2) AS “Size (MB)”
FROM information_schema.tables
GROUP BY table_schema;
“`这个命令将返回每个数据库的大小(以MB为单位)。
4. `ls`命令:可以使用`ls`命令来查看数据库目录中的文件和文件夹。
例如,要查看数据库目录下的文件和文件夹,可以使用以下命令:
“`
ls -l /path/to/database
“`
参数解释:
– `-l`:以长格式显示文件和文件夹的属性。5. `find`命令:可以用来查找数据库目录下的特定类型的文件。
例如,要查找数据库目录下的所有文件,可以使用以下命令:
“`
find /path/to/database -type f
“`这个命令将返回数据库目录下的所有文件路径。
以上是一些常用的Linux命令,用于查看数据库空间使用情况。根据具体的数据库类型和需求,你还可以使用其他命令或工具来获取更详细的数据库空间信息。
2年前 -
在Linux系统中,可以通过以下命令来查看数据库空间:
1. 使用du命令查看数据库文件夹的大小:
“`shell
du -sh /path/to/db_folder
“`其中,`/path/to/db_folder`是数据库文件夹的路径,例如`/var/lib/mysql`。
该命令会显示数据库文件夹的总大小,以人类可读的格式显示(例如以GB或MB为单位)。
2. 使用df命令查看磁盘使用情况:
“`shell
df -h /path/to/mount_point
“`其中,`/path/to/mount_point`是数据库文件夹所在的磁盘挂载点,例如`/dev/sda1`或`/`.
该命令会显示该磁盘挂载点的总容量、已使用容量和可用容量,以及使用百分比。
3. 使用MySQL的命令行工具查看数据库大小:
登录MySQL命令行工具:
“`shell
mysql -u username -p
“`其中,`username`是连接数据库的用户名。
然后执行以下SQL语句查询数据库大小:
“`sql
SELECT table_schema “Database Name”, SUM(data_length + index_length) / 1024 / 1024 “Size (MB)”
FROM information_schema.TABLES
GROUP BY table_schema;
“`该命令会显示所有数据库的名称和大小(以MB为单位)。
4. 使用pgAdmin工具查看PostgreSQL数据库大小(仅适用于PostgreSQL数据库):
如果你使用PostgreSQL数据库,可以通过pgAdmin这个图形化界面工具来查看数据库大小。
首先启动pgAdmin工具,并连接到你的PostgreSQL数据库。
然后在左侧的服务器面板上选择你的数据库服务器,展开”服务器名”->”数据库”->选中你想查看大小的数据库。
右键点击,选择”属性”。在“属性”对话框的“统计”选项卡上,可以看到数据库的大小以及其他统计信息。
以上是几种常用方法来查看Linux系统中数据库的空间使用情况。根据具体的数据库类型和工具,你可以选择其中的一种或多种方法进行查看。
2年前